dom/workers/ServiceWorkerClient.cpp
312f7a5a2c08d394a2403c837e5ee546dd4103d7
created 2017-06-12 12:34 -0700
pushed 2017-08-02 08:25 +0000
Bill McCloskey Bill McCloskey - Bug 1372405 - Provide names for all runnables in the tree (r=froydnj)
4472d2623eceb63b76d650103b0e20f8c7d7c775
created 2017-06-21 13:59 +0200
pushed 2017-08-02 08:25 +0000
Carsten "Tomcat" Book Carsten "Tomcat" Book - Backed out changeset 4f6302a98ae4 (bug 1372405)
4f6302a98ae41ff2d57c768996d1edbb0afda73a
created 2017-06-12 12:34 -0700
pushed 2017-08-02 08:25 +0000
Bill McCloskey Bill McCloskey - Bug 1372405 - Provide names for all runnables in the tree (r=froydnj)
e61d71c2a3a32013f097777dfa68a9320d4ae61b
created 2017-06-20 08:27 +0200
pushed 2017-08-02 08:25 +0000
Carsten "Tomcat" Book Carsten "Tomcat" Book - Backed out changeset 9846de3bd954 (bug 1372405)
9846de3bd9545fb2c2b803a36af85568ccf2473b
created 2017-06-12 12:34 -0700
pushed 2017-08-02 08:25 +0000
Bill McCloskey Bill McCloskey - Bug 1372405 - Provide names for all runnables in the tree (r=froydnj)
0bb5d2ed17cebba8bf80d69dc6a7bba1c361ccca
created 2017-04-14 10:40 +0800
pushed 2017-06-12 13:08 +0000
Ben Tian Ben Tian - Bug 1350459 - Remove the [Throws] annotation from Window.navigator, r=qdot
1e329519364bc454e9c3bbcc4d3f1678b730cbba
created 2017-03-24 19:56 -0400
pushed 2017-06-12 13:08 +0000
Ben Kelly Ben Kelly - Bug 1350433 Expose WorkerPrivate::ServiceWorkerScope() instead of using WorkerName() all over the place. r=asuth
673d75fec08e9acecb4a07882a44476019e17f96
created 2017-03-10 12:15 -0500
pushed 2017-06-12 13:08 +0000
Ben Kelly Ben Kelly - Bug 1345943 P1 Set the MessageEvent.source to ServiceWorker that called Client.postMessage(). r=asuth
d1db3a8f86d695a196e5a4c7af4111d6efddcd8c
created 2017-03-09 20:50 -0500
pushed 2017-06-12 13:08 +0000
Ben Kelly Ben Kelly - Bug 1311324 P2 Replace usage of ServiceWorkerMessageEvent with MessageEvent. r=bz
06fe334e99880c0bb1e3b924301400c5032b52ad
created 2017-03-09 16:07 -0500
pushed 2017-06-12 13:08 +0000
Ben Kelly Ben Kelly - Backout 3cc235b8f878 to 2269c901720f (bug 1311324) for build bustage r=me
a5eb9246d24aba3f54a3dff7acfc2f4798ae6570
created 2017-03-09 15:35 -0500
pushed 2017-06-12 13:08 +0000
Ben Kelly Ben Kelly - Bug 1311324 P2 Replace usage of ServiceWorkerMessageEvent with MessageEvent. r=bz
eda3f225fb73815601b84da0adf8be23c9199ef0
created 2017-02-28 22:12 -0500
pushed 2017-04-18 12:07 +0000
Ben Kelly Ben Kelly - Bug 1266747 P3 Sort output of Clients.matchAll(). r=smaug
f0ef771861c23b3e4219ec5cb38c8a8b630bd113
created 2017-02-28 22:12 -0500
pushed 2017-04-18 12:07 +0000
Ben Kelly Ben Kelly - Bug 1266747 P2 Track last focus time on ServiceWorkerClient. r=smaug
cd6fd1b64337e3dcb5ba31e70a18667d9edfcdaa
created 2017-02-28 18:54 +0100
pushed 2017-04-18 12:07 +0000
Sebastian Hengst Sebastian Hengst - Backed out changeset e54c8d21e4c1 (bug 1266747)
d90cb83b58bf0547110d2c82e2b9bec15148c9af
created 2017-02-28 18:54 +0100
pushed 2017-04-18 12:07 +0000
Sebastian Hengst Sebastian Hengst - Backed out changeset 274999e28c07 (bug 1266747)
274999e28c0773393d07754c765fb627d79ecc37
created 2017-02-28 10:48 -0500
pushed 2017-04-18 12:07 +0000
Ben Kelly Ben Kelly - Bug 1266747 P3 Sort output of Clients.matchAll(). r=smaug
e54c8d21e4c1fa34090ffb2190797be37da6f8fc
created 2017-02-28 10:48 -0500
pushed 2017-04-18 12:07 +0000
Ben Kelly Ben Kelly - Bug 1266747 P2 Track last focus time on ServiceWorkerClient. r=smaug
7430d14ff90f432deee834e227d89f5700fe6de9
created 2017-02-15 15:12 -0500
pushed 2017-04-18 12:07 +0000
Ben Kelly Ben Kelly - Bug 1339844 P1 Implement the Client.type attribute. r=asuth
c3d718ec7f07dc353021a32f643064718263b8e3
created 2017-02-03 11:00 +0100
pushed 2017-04-18 12:07 +0000
Andrea Marchesini Andrea Marchesini - Bug 1336020 - transferables should be arrays of objects, r=smaug
4c7431468e5df9905529c3ac0863cfd8bfab4790
created 2017-02-03 11:00 +0100
pushed 2017-04-18 12:07 +0000
Andrea Marchesini Andrea Marchesini - Bug 1336020 - postMessages should have transferable as [] by default, r=smaug
8d3f88cdf3b9ea908e3c246eaf57275ef945ed06
created 2016-10-26 22:00 +0200
pushed 2017-01-23 14:19 +0000
Andrea Marchesini Andrea Marchesini - Bug 1313004 - ServiceWorkerMessageEvent can be generated code, r=qdot
12bd9aa9f2c7ee3999acc58fa41783d863cc8308
created 2016-10-25 18:22 +0200
pushed 2017-01-23 14:19 +0000
Andrea Marchesini Andrea Marchesini - Bug 1312705 - Update ServiceWorkerMessageEvent to the latest version of the spec, r=smaug
a92b09519d319779b27dae6604cf17a6ddb410e1
created 2016-10-24 15:14 +0200
pushed 2017-01-23 14:19 +0000
Lars T Hansen Lars T Hansen - Bug 1302036 - DOM changes to conform to new JS engine API for cloning. r=baku
f9d090c04d8fc96ac07691a45dcffc575aa3eb33
created 2016-10-13 15:19 +0200
pushed 2017-01-23 14:19 +0000
Andrea Marchesini Andrea Marchesini - Bug 1308956 - Get rid of MessagePortList - part 1 - MessagePortList removed from events, r=smaug
c683b0d41a52ffab980165b79b9c82590001354b
created 2016-10-24 15:14 +0200
pushed 2016-11-14 12:26 +0000
Lars T Hansen Lars T Hansen - Bug 1302036 - DOM changes to conform to new JS engine API for cloning. r=baku, a=gchang
12ee5e6a9c9d06c102e2f8bb8ad3ed31494d857a
created 2016-09-13 20:14 -0700
pushed 2016-11-14 12:26 +0000
Ben Kelly Ben Kelly - Bug 1300658 P5 Make service worker APIs use the MainThreadTaskQueue. r=baku
6d314f15d679229a64b30b60b0cc1f130b61971f
created 2016-09-12 16:34 -0700
pushed 2016-11-14 12:26 +0000
Wes Kocher Wes Kocher - Backed out 6 changesets (bug 1300658) for frequent Windows VM Xpcshell failures a=backout
c74062a27462321278453af6640c87b6f26e0382
created 2016-09-12 12:32 -0700
pushed 2016-11-14 12:26 +0000
Ben Kelly Ben Kelly - Bug 1300658 P5 Make service worker APIs use the MainThreadTaskQueue. r=baku
f2fd5c60f2b6591314e16faa01f03cd18455d41a
created 2016-09-12 12:29 -0700
pushed 2016-11-14 12:26 +0000
Ben Kelly Ben Kelly - Backout rev 5c7368370ff9 to 980659720b86 (bug 1300118 and bug 1300658) for incorrect bug number in commit message. r=me
3f6fb32982e72cc995fdd236d37d4a90b38b8320
created 2016-09-12 11:21 -0700
pushed 2016-11-14 12:26 +0000
Ben Kelly Ben Kelly - Bug 1300658 P5 Make service worker APIs use the MainThreadTaskQueue. r=baku
93657f8dedaafa384bcd49c71b52e195ec968de8
created 2016-09-01 15:01 +1000
pushed 2016-11-14 12:26 +0000
Nicholas Nethercote Nicholas Nethercote - Bug 1299727 - Rename NS_WARN_IF_FALSE as NS_WARNING_ASSERTION. r=erahm.
cf702debce85bb1aa7befb7839762a267fa70abe
created 2016-07-21 15:29 +0200
pushed 2016-11-14 12:26 +0000
Andrea Marchesini Andrea Marchesini - Bug 1264053 - MessagePort should support transferable objects in multi-e10s, r=sfink, r=smaug, r=jorendorff, r=janv
ef4aaae8d79bb6ca37b88d3440db1247fa10e260
created 2016-08-12 15:19 +1000
pushed 2016-11-14 12:26 +0000
Nicholas Nethercote Nicholas Nethercote - Bug 1294620 - Use infallible XPIDL attribute getters more. r=erahm.
b09d90288666fb3afb11877fc45527b904ef23db
created 2016-08-08 12:18 +1000
pushed 2016-11-14 12:26 +0000
Nicholas Nethercote Nicholas Nethercote - Bug 1293603 (part 2) - Make Run() declarations consistent. r=erahm.
b6788af0c17645f95d93995904b63d7841f035ba
created 2016-07-21 15:29 +0200
pushed 2016-09-19 13:38 +0000
Andrea Marchesini Andrea Marchesini - Bug 1264053 - MessagePort should support transferable objects in multi-e10s. r=sfink, r=smaug, r=jorendorff, r=janv, a=sledru
fcc0936b576daa150697671849a191009ca33811
created 2016-04-25 17:23 -0700
pushed 2016-08-01 13:59 +0000
Kyle Huey Kyle Huey - Bug 1265927: Move nsRunnable to mozilla::Runnable, CancelableRunnable to mozilla::CancelableRunnable. r=froydnj
987e2c82c04fa03260845b0c65e700455d3b6221
created 2016-04-21 14:14 -0700
pushed 2016-06-06 19:02 +0000
Ben Kelly Ben Kelly - Bug 1266178 Make ServiceWorkerClient not assert if the document doesn't have an outer window. r=ehsan
110003172c5b120c6d6a0aacb63c96661666efa5
created 2016-03-28 10:27 -0400
pushed 2016-06-06 19:02 +0000
Ehsan Akhgari Ehsan Akhgari - Bug 1259164 - Set ServiceWorkerMessageEvent.origin correctly when calling ServiceWorkerClient.postMessage(); r=bkelly
04bc6ea89170fabae71551f128c7c0f195120bbd
created 2016-03-16 11:51 -0700
pushed 2016-06-06 19:02 +0000
Kyle Huey Kyle Huey - Bug 1257032: Make files in dom/workers actually build without unification. r=baku
e22b3043887ed36bf2c634c2924a7c8d39d226b1
created 2016-01-30 09:05 -0800
pushed 2016-04-25 16:57 +0000
Kyle Huey Kyle Huey - Bug 1241764: Replace nsPIDOMWindow with nsPIDOMWindowInner/Outer. r=mrbkap,smaug
ababff07ea8e4ab93202b301da21be628e645d88
created 2016-01-07 15:48 -0500
pushed 2016-03-07 14:18 +0000
Ehsan Akhgari Ehsan Akhgari - Bug 1142768 - Return the original document URI from ServiceWorkerClient.url; r=bkelly
c72962b1f5fbf42348ef2cc555e694cb9dd521bc
created 2015-11-25 18:03 -0500
pushed 2016-01-25 13:55 +0000
Ehsan Akhgari Ehsan Akhgari - Bug 1222464 - Part 1: Save a client ID for top-level navigations on the docshell and assign it as the document ID when we start loading the document; r=jdm
e8c7dfe727cd970e2c3294934e2927b14143c205
created 2015-10-18 01:24 -0400
pushed 2015-12-14 20:08 +0000
Nathan Froyd Nathan Froyd - Bug 1207245 - part 6 - rename nsRefPtr<T> to RefPtr<T>; r=ehsan; a=Tomcat
41dea9df27ed995f8315ab4318c187a617937664
created 2015-10-07 10:19 -0700
pushed 2015-12-14 20:08 +0000
Wes Kocher Wes Kocher - Backed out changeset 91d4539e00ce (bug 1207245)
91d4539e00cecb658604e021675a923c60ef3235
created 2015-10-07 16:50 -0400
pushed 2015-12-14 20:08 +0000
Nathan Froyd Nathan Froyd - Bug 1207245 - part 6 - rename nsRefPtr<T> to RefPtr<T>; r=ehsan; a=Tomcat
2f694f107db9485760df79d7b2432d9b57807a7c
created 2015-09-30 13:22 +0100
pushed 2015-12-14 20:08 +0000
Andrea Marchesini Andrea Marchesini - Bug 1209919 - Improving naming and comments in StructuredCloneHelper, r=smaug
54e813c7674c3c93e47de46eee2b476294a937e2
created 2015-09-22 16:56 +0800
pushed 2015-12-14 20:08 +0000
dimi dimi - Bug 1143717 - Implement the ServiceWorkerMessageEvent interface. r=baku
faf94ffc0c5ad57c2e4f275e5789f08cf2b33831
created 2015-09-16 11:27 +0800
pushed 2015-10-29 11:30 +0000
Andrea Marchesini Andrea Marchesini - Bug 1204775 - SharedWorker.port should be a 'real' MessagePort, r=khuey
2ad7f8d8c0421a8dcccafabb71a807a9337d2abc
created 2015-09-15 11:08 -0700
pushed 2015-10-29 11:30 +0000
Wes Kocher Wes Kocher - Backed out changeset ccfddcbccdac (bug 1204775) for sharedworker bustage
ccfddcbccdac3dabe0ffadd556b9e0e641cd4fb8
created 2015-09-16 00:47 +0800
pushed 2015-10-29 11:30 +0000
Andrea Marchesini Andrea Marchesini - Bug 1204775 - SharedWorker.port should be a 'real' MessagePort, r=khuey
ed6830f48c58fcd145c1967f3f879cc67553377d
created 2015-09-02 17:20 +0100
pushed 2015-10-29 11:30 +0000
Andrea Marchesini Andrea Marchesini - Bug 1198795 - ipc/StructuredCloneUtils should be merged with StructuredCloneHelper, r=smaug
0ed63658fcba416b196c8e1fc33b78b873e95883
created 2015-08-27 17:19 +0100
pushed 2015-10-29 11:30 +0000
Andrea Marchesini Andrea Marchesini - Bug 1186307 - StructuredCloneHelper in workers.postMessage(), r=smaug
f83d676130fcd277e308e821b05a901f7839c641
created 2015-08-27 15:04 +0530
pushed 2015-10-29 11:30 +0000
Nigel Babu Nigel Babu - Backed out a19daae11647 (Bug 1186307) for W8 and W4 bustage on CLOSED TREE
a19daae1164762c39879c2454b23fe2d6281fd1d
created 2015-08-27 09:06 +0100
pushed 2015-10-29 11:30 +0000
Andrea Marchesini Andrea Marchesini - Bug 1186307 - StructuredCloneHelper in workers.postMessage(), r=smaug
2d380f4a2f39f95f3b886a46b6b4a37099e8f3b2
created 2015-08-17 10:38 -0700
pushed 2015-10-29 11:30 +0000
Catalin Badea Catalin Badea - Bug 1193133 - Drop the document and window references from ServiceWorker. r=bkelly
1b24022474297b294f3ccb3f0f9d7e477ea2c2ae
created 2015-08-14 09:00 -0400
pushed 2015-10-29 11:30 +0000
Ryan VanderMeulen Ryan VanderMeulen - Backed out changesets 2381f29f63c2 and 9f2469ea7f01 (bug 1193133) for frequent w-p-t crashes/asserts. a=me
9f2469ea7f016e36ba3470069a908acf57f80362
created 2015-08-13 13:35 -0700
pushed 2015-10-29 11:30 +0000
Catalin Badea Catalin Badea - Bug 1193133 - Drop the document and window references from ServiceWorker. r=bkelly
875870cf69794feb967803e30d988eb2d74b7cdc
created 2015-08-10 16:33 +0100
pushed 2015-10-29 11:30 +0000
Andrea Marchesini Andrea Marchesini - Bug 1186307 - part 1 - Unify the StructuredCloneCallbacks in WorkerPrivate.cpp, r=smaug
f0af677fae4fd177a69edae17fcc9eb388492612
created 2015-07-30 20:50 +0200
pushed 2015-09-21 14:04 +0000
Kaku Kuo Kaku Kuo - Bug 1044102 - Part 3 - Support StructuredClone. r=baku
bbf6fa4325a42e1239369aea5715b0c627db4dae
created 2015-07-14 17:41 -0700
pushed 2015-09-21 14:04 +0000
Catalin Badea Catalin Badea - Bug 1179685 - Fix messageport assert in wpt service worker test. r=baku
less more (0) -60 tip